Abstract | The report describes efforts made to monitor the leachate impact on the groundwater at the Lexington County, South Carolina Landfill. The geology and hydrogeology of the region, as well as the landfill in particular, are discussed in detail to help determine the movement of groundwater near the landfill. The purpose of the report was to isolate the groundwater effects of a nearby abandoned site, Cayce Dump. Fourteen stratigraphic test holes, six monitoring wells, and three existing wells were used for groundwater monitoring. |
